Eva: Éloge de ma fille

is a highly influential and controversial photography book by Irina Ionesco , first published in its definitive volume in 2004. The title translates to "Eva: Praise of My Daughter," and the work serves as a photographic testament to the transition of her daughter, Eva Ionesco , from childhood to adolescence. 2. The Paradox of the "Éloge" (Praise)

The book is widely debated due to its subject matter, featuring stylized, gothic, and often nude photographs of Eva as a young girl. While Irina Ionesco maintained these images were works of "baroque orientalism" and "surrealist fantasy" that captured a mother's "dark love," the work has faced significant legal and ethical challenges.
